Request a Copy of Your GED Transcript
GED Transcripts are held by different organizations based on where
the GED Tests were administered. Find the category below that best
describes where you took the tests:
Local testing center in the U.S. or Canada
Non-military or civilian centers such as colleges, schools and
adult community education centers
Where to find your transcript:
Call in or mail your request directly to your local GED testing center.
Military, overseas or correctional facility testing programs
Completed between the time periods listed below
Where to find your transcript:
GED Testing Service's online GED Transcript Request Form.
Military:
- Active duty U.S. military personnel tested after Oct. 1, 1985
- Canadian military tested between June 1982 and Sept. 1997
- Coast Guard personnel tested after Jan. 1975
- Ft. Campbell personnel tested after July 1, 1985
- Ft. Hamilton personnel tested after Jan. 1984
- Ft. Jackson personnel tested after March 1975
- Ft. Knox personnel tested after July 1, 1985
- U.S. military personnel tested overseas after Sept. 1974
- U.S. Veterans who tested at VA Hospitals after Oct. 1989
- West Point personnel tested after Sept. 1982
Overseas:
- Overseas civilians tested between Nov. 1966 and May 1998
Correctional Facilities:
- Federal prison inmates tested after 1954
- Michigan prison inmates tested after 1957
All other GED testing sites
Programs in the military, overseas or correctional facilities
that were NOT completed at the locations or during the time periods
listed above, including U.S. Job Corps
Where to find your transcript:
The organization or address is provided for each group below
Military:
